Conflict is an inherent part of governance and leadership, often arising from diverse political, social, economic, and cultural factors. Managing these conflicts effectively is crucial to ensuring the stability, transparency, and efficiency of governance systems. The Conflict Management and Governance Strategies Training Course is designed to equip participants with the necessary skills, knowledge, and strategies to handle conflicts within governance frameworks, with a focus on promoting ethical decision-making, transparency, and accountability. This course combines theory and practical applications, preparing leaders to manage both interpersonal and organizational conflicts while fostering a collaborative and inclusive governance environment.

Course Objectives:
Upon completion of the course, participants will be able to:
- Understand the Nature of Conflict in Governance: Identify the various types and sources of conflict that affect governance structures, including political, social, and economic conflicts.
- Apply Conflict Management Theories and Approaches: Utilize a variety of conflict management strategies such as negotiation, mediation, and arbitration to resolve conflicts in governance contexts.
- Enhance Leadership in Conflict Situations: Develop leadership skills necessary to manage and resolve conflicts while maintaining ethical standards and promoting transparency.
- Foster Collaborative Governance: Build consensus among diverse stakeholders, facilitating cooperative governance and reducing the likelihood of conflict escalation.
- Understand Legal and Ethical Considerations: Address ethical challenges and apply legal frameworks for handling conflicts in a fair and accountable manner.
- Develop Conflict Management Policies: Design and implement effective conflict management frameworks and policies for both public and private sector organizations.
- Evaluate Conflict Management Effectiveness: Utilize monitoring and evaluation techniques to assess the success of conflict resolution strategies and their impact on governance.
- Navigate Political Conflicts and Crises: Learn to manage political conflict and governance crises, ensuring stability and continuity of operations.
- Strengthen Risk Management Practices: Implement strategies to identify, assess, and mitigate risks related to conflicts in governance, ensuring long-term sustainability.
